The Burnet Consolidated Independent School District football program is hosting its annual Mom’s Clinic at 7 p.m. Thursday, Aug. 7, at the field house at Bulldog Field. The clinic is for women who want to learn more about the sport of football and for mothers and grandmothers who want to better understand what their football players go through during the season. The Burnet High School volleyball program will open The Doghouse gymnasium for tryouts beginning at 6:30 a.m. Friday, Aug. 1, the first day the University Interscholastic League is allowing the practices to officially begin for the 2025 season. It’s the first of two practices for the official start of two-a-days.
